Ingredients for White Chocolate Peppermint Fudge

To create this delicious fudge, you only need a few simple ingredients that work harmoniously together. Here’s the list with measurements:

  • 7 oz container marshmallow creme
  • 2 1/2 cups white chocolate chips
  • 3/4 cup unsalted butter
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 3/4 cup heavy whipping cream
  • 1 teaspoon peppermint extract
  • 1/2 cup crushed candy canes

How to Make White Chocolate Peppermint Fudge Directions

Making white chocolate peppermint fudge is an enjoyable process that anyone can follow. Let’s walk through the steps.

  1. Prepare Your Baking Dish: Grab a square 8×8 inch baking dish and line it with parchment paper, leaving an overhang. This will make it easier to lift the fudge out once it has cooled.
  2. Mix the Marshmallow Creme and White Chocolate Chips: In a large bowl, combine the marshmallow creme and white chocolate chips, setting them aside for later.
  3. Create the Fudge Base: In a medium saucepan over medium heat, combine your unsalted butter, granulated sugar, and heavy whipping cream. Stir this mixture constantly to prevent burning. After a few minutes, bring it to a gentle boil, letting it bubble for about 5 minutes while you continue to stir.
  4. Incorporate Peppermint Extract: Once the mixture has boiled, remove it from the heat and whisk in the peppermint extract. You want to achieve a smooth and well-combined mixture.
  5. Combine the Mixtures: Carefully pour the hot mixture over the bowl containing your marshmallow creme and white chocolate chips. Stir this until everything is fully combined and smooth. The heat of the fudge mixture will help melt the chips, making for a luscious consistency.
  6. Pour into Prepared Baking Dish: Transfer the melted fudge mixture into the lined baking dish, using a spatula to spread it evenly across the surface.
  7. Add the Candy Canes: While the fudge is still warm, sprinkle the crushed candy cane pieces on top and gently press them into the fudge, allowing them to set into the mixture.
  8. Chill Your Fudge: Place the baking dish in the refrigerator and let the fudge chill for at least 2 hours or until it becomes firm enough to cut.
  9. Cut into Squares: Once chilled, take the fudge out of the fridge and carefully remove it from the baking dish using the parchment paper overhang. Cut it into small squares, approximately 34 pieces or as desired.
  10. Storage: Store your fudge in an airtight container within the refrigerator to maintain its freshness.

Expert Tips for White Chocolate Peppermint Fudge

  1. Use Quality Ingredients: When it comes to white chocolate, opt for high-quality chips to ensure a rich and smooth flavor. Cheap chocolate may not melt well, affecting your fudge’s texture.
  2. Stir Constantly: Throughout the cooking process, especially while boiling, constant stirring is key. This helps prevent burning and ensures an even consistency in your fudge.
  3. Check for Doneness: The fudge should be set and firm to the touch after chilling, but it should still have a slight softness. If it feels too hard, it may be overcooked.
  4. Chill Longer if Needed: If your fudge isn’t firm after the recommended chilling time, don’t hesitate to leave it in the fridge for a little longer. Ideally, it should be firm enough to hold its shape when cut.
  5. Customize the Peppermint Flavor: If you prefer a stronger mint flavor, feel free to adjust the amount of peppermint extract according to your taste.

How to Store White Chocolate Peppermint Fudge

To keep your delicious white chocolate peppermint fudge fresh, store it in an airtight container. Ideally, keep it refrigerated, especially if your home environment is warm. The refrigerator will not only help maintain the fudge’s texture but also preserve its flavors for a longer time.

When stored properly, your fudge can last for up to two weeks, although it’s likely to be enjoyed well before then! If you want to make a larger batch or save some for later, consider freezing the fudge. Just wrap it tightly in plastic wrap before placing it in a freezer-safe container. When you are ready to enjoy it, simply let it thaw in the refrigerator.

Variations of White Chocolate Peppermint Fudge

While the classic recipe is undeniably delightful, feel free to explore variations for added flavors and textures.

  1. Add Nuts: Incorporate chopped nuts, such as walnuts or pistachios, for a crunchy contrast to the creamy fudge. Simply mix in your preferred nuts alongside the marshmallow creme.
  2. Swirl in Chocolate: For a marble effect, you could melt dark chocolate and swirl it into the fudge mixture just before setting it in the baking dish. This adds a rich flavor depth.
  3. Flavor Alternatives: Consider swapping peppermint extract with other flavoring extracts like almond or vanilla for a unique spin. Each variation will give your fudge a distinctive character.
  4. Decorative Toppings: Instead of crushed candy canes, try using colorful sprinkles, toasted coconut, or even a drizzle of melted chocolate for a creative touch.

Frequently Asked Questions about White Chocolate Peppermint Fudge

What is white chocolate peppermint fudge?

White chocolate peppermint fudge is a sweet confection made with white chocolate, marshmallow creme, and peppermint extract, resulting in a creamy, melt-in-your-mouth treat. It is especially popular during the holiday season for its festive flavors.

How long does it take to make white chocolate peppermint fudge?

The making process of this fudge takes about 30 minutes, but you’ll need to chill it for at least 2 hours to allow it to firm up properly before cutting.

Can I use milk chocolate instead of white chocolate?

Yes, while the recipe calls for white chocolate, you can use milk chocolate or dark chocolate to create a different flavor profile.

How do I know if my fudge is set?

Your fudge is set when it has a firm but slightly soft texture. It should hold its shape when cut into squares but still feel smooth.

What can I do if my fudge is too sticky?

If your fudge ends up sticky, it might not have been cooked long enough. You can try to heat the mixture again gently, adding more chocolate chips if needed.
